Home Visits
Our doctors typically see four patients in the practice in the time it takes to do a single home visit.  For this reason, we ask our patients to come to the practice if at all possible.  However, we can visit you at home if your condition means you cannot attend one of our practices.  Please ring before 10.00am to arrange a visit and let us know if your condition is urgent.

Delayed Antibiotic Prescriptions

What is a Delayed Antibiotic Prescription?

 

Overuse of antibiotics can lead to antibiotic resistance. This means that antibiotics are becoming less effective at fighting infections.  An example of this is the MRSA and c-difficile super bugs.

 

Antibiotics offer little or no benefit for sore throats, ear infections, coughs or colds.  Many of these conditions get better on their own without antibiotics.

 

You may be given a prescription just in case you do not get better.  This will allow time for the illness to get better, but also allow you to obtain antibiotics if it doesn't.  This is called a delayed prescription

 

The prescription will be left at the surgery reception desk for you to collect.
